Council asked to back car park plans at historic Newcastle bus depot

00:00Newcastle City Council has been asked to grant planning permission for the former Arriva bus depot in Jesmond, now operating
00:08as a 68-space car park.
00:11The 68-space site on Portland Terrace, charging £4.75 per day, sits off Jesmond Road and serves as a
00:18car park on the urban core border, easing city traffic.
00:23The planning application argues the car park provides a sustainable option for commuters, reducing congestion on Jesmond Road and supporting
00:31bus and metro services.
00:35The council must decide on the retrospective permission while the depot remains a car park until June 2027 and its
00:42redevelopment plan stays on hold.
